Issue:
W/N the property was received by Juanito from his
father gratuitously
Held: Yes
Ignacio Lorenzo(+) Manuel(+) Juanito (+)
2. Manresa: Transmission is gratuitous or by gratuitous
title when the recipient does not give anything in
return.
3. In order to make a property reservable, the ff requisites
must be present:
a. Property was acquired by a descendant from
an ascendant or from a brother or sister by
gratuitous title
b. Said descendant died w/o an issue
c. Property is inherited by another ascendant by
operation of law.
d. There are relatives within the third degree
belonging to the line from which the said
property came
4. The obligation of paying Standard oil was imposed on
Juanito and Consolacion was not imposed by Jose but by
the court in a separate testate proceeding. The
transmission of the property from Jose to Juanito is
therefore gratuitous; the property is therefore reservable
in favour of the third degree of Jose Frias Chua from
which the property came. These relatives are petitioners
